The scope and sequence is for the 100-hour mandatory course, and includes suggested summative assessment tasks.

This 10-week (25-hour) unit introduces students to sharing information about their school day, and allows opportunities to compare school routines in Australia and Greece. Students develop the language skills and intercultural capability to describe their subjects, and to express preferences with reasons. Students also discuss how they get to school, times and days of the week.

It includes related resources, mini tasks (progress checkpoints) and the summative assessment task.

Timeframes, formative and summative assessment tasks, teaching and learning activities and reflection and feedback opportunities should be adjusted to suit your context, including the specific strengths and needs of students.
